The first image of the villains that will face off against Dobutsu Sentai Zyuohger has surfaced online!
These are the Deathgalians, vicious aliens who attached the animal heroes’ home dimension of Zyuland.
*The purple-cube monster is named Azard.
*The large-headed creature is called Cuval.
*The green female is know as Nalia
*And the commander of all (the one sitting in white) is Ginis.
The Deathgalians are supposedly participants in a vicious contest known as the Blood Game that involves hunting all life on a chosen world. After 99 successful Blood Games, they have selected Earth to be the home of their 100th hunt.
